Spider mites are neither truly spiders nor mites, but are fellow arachnids hailing from the family Tetranychidae. They’re generally the size of a period, measuring in at a miniscule 1/50th of an inch. The … WebSpider mites are not capable of living on humans for any length of time, because they can’t feed on human bodies or lay their eggs on humans. WebAug 17, 2024 · Neem oil is derived from the seeds of the neem tree. It’s been used around the world for hundreds of years to keep away pests. Neem oil works by suffocating pests such as aphids, mealybugs, and spider mites. In order for it to kill pets, it has to come into direct contact with them.
